The Scene
Juan's thrives on Magazine Street's funkiest block, a mishmash of retro clothiers, boutiques, spas and antique parlors. The tattooed-attitude crowd working at Juan's serves suits to families to gutter punks with equal parts smile and snarl. The music is loud and heavy, the artwork suitably oddball.
The Food
Juan's does things with burritos you wouldn't believe. Overstuffing tortillas with Southwest specialties, fresh veggies and spicy peppers is nothing new, but these wraps rise above. Start with chips and some of the city's best salsa. Build your own burrito in the traditional or super style. Better yet, try a specialty burrito, like jerk chicken, super green or the namesake flying burrito--a gargantuan wrap of steak, chicken, shrimp and fixings. Two sauces accompany everything; both are excellent. Once you've sampled all the wraps, Juan's salads, quesadillas and enchiladas carry on the Mexican cause.
